The Role of AI in Administrative Efficiency
One of the most significant advantages of AI solutions is their ability to automate routine administrative tasks. Teachers often find themselves bogged down by paperwork, grading assignments, and managing schedules.
AI tools can alleviate this burden by:
- Automating Grading: AI-driven assessment tools can quickly evaluate student submissions, providing instant feedback on assignments and tests. This not only saves time but also allows educators to focus on providing personalized support to learners who need it.
- Streamlining Scheduling: Intelligent scheduling systems can analyze various factors such as teacher availability, room occupancy, and student preferences to optimize class schedules, ensuring a smoother operational flow within schools.
- Data Management: AI solutions can handle vast amounts of data efficiently. They allow teachers to track student performance over time, identifying trends and areas for improvement without the tedious manual record-keeping.
Personalized Learning Experiences
Personalization is at the heart of modern education strategies. With AI solutions, educators can create tailored learning experiences that cater to individual student needs. Here’s how:
- Adaptive Learning Platforms: These platforms utilize algorithms to assess a student’s grasp of a subject and adapt content accordingly. For instance, if a student struggles with algebra while excelling in geometry, the platform will provide additional resources focusing on algebraic concepts.
- Learning Analytics: Educators can access detailed reports generated by AI systems that analyze student interactions with learning materials. This data allows teachers to understand which concepts students find challenging and adjust their teaching methods accordingly.
- Predictive Analysis: By analyzing historical data from previous students’ performances, AI systems can predict future outcomes for current students. This enables educators to intervene proactively when a student is at risk of underperforming.
Enhancing Student Engagement
AI technologies also play a crucial role in enhancing student engagement within the classroom setting. Engaged students are more likely to participate actively in their learning journey.
Here are some effective strategies:
- Interactive Learning Tools: Virtual assistants powered by AI can facilitate interactive discussions during lessons or provide immediate answers to common questions students may have during their studies.
- Gamification Elements: Many educational platforms include gamified elements—such as rewards or challenges—that harness competitive spirit and motivation among students while making learning fun.
- Virtual Reality (VR) Experiences: Some advanced educational institutions incorporate VR technology powered by AI for immersive learning experiences that transport students into historical events or scientific phenomena.
Professional Development Through Continuous Learning
Educators themselves benefit from ongoing professional development facilitated by AI solutions:
- Personalized Training Programs: Just as students receive tailored educational experiences, teachers can access customized training modules based on their professional needs or areas for improvement identified through performance analytics.
- Collaborative Platforms: AI-enhanced platforms allow educators from around the world to collaborate on lesson plans or share best practices easily. These collaborative efforts lead not only to improved teaching strategies but also foster a sense of community among educators.
